Transaction 35200d1078e3bafc729f685a15eaabb5fbb9aec93d0c2976e32c3ac9357acb26
1 Input
1 Output
-
35200d1078e3bafc729f685a15eaabb5fbb9aec93d0c2976e32c3ac9357acb26:0
- value
- 21331308
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aad452f15567948be290b6cb5403c4e0e9a337fc OP_EQUAL
- address
- 3HGH9gffYbW5bsKoM5CS4wsZWU159aASeC